Abstract
A method of manufacturing a magnetic head that includes a reproducing head, a recording head, and an isolation film for magnetically isolating the reproducing head and the recording head from each other. The method includes the steps of: forming the reproducing head; forming the recording head; and forming the isolation film. The isolation film is formed by stacking a plurality of insulating films formed by chemical vapor deposition.
